Abstract

A system and method for making life cycle plans includes a planning engine, an input/output module, a user interface, and financial planning software. The planning engine maintains a plurality of items associated with one or more life cycle plans. Each item has one or more variables, which store data. Each item additionally maintains information about its status within each plan. For each plan, the individual item may be active, inactive, or not present in the plan. When a second or subsequent plan is created, only those items having new or changed variable values are recreated. Instead of each item being copied to the second plan, the item instead maintains state information indicating its state within each plan.
